Understanding Nitrile Glove Specifications Decoding Nitrile Glove Specs
Selecting the right nitrile gloves involves thoroughly examining their specifications. Key factors include gauge, measured in mil or micron units, which influences puncture and tear resistance. Consideration should also be given to universal design for optimal ease of use.
Furthermore, the texture plays a crucial check here role in ensuring secure handling. Some gloves may include supplemental properties like chemicalresistance, dexterity, and allergen-free qualities. Consulting manufacturer guidelines and safety requirements is paramount to making the most suitable gloves for your specific needs.

Maintaining Hygiene and Safety with Nitrile Gloves
Proper hygiene practices are crucial, especially when working with potentially contaminated materials. Nitrile gloves provide a effective barrier against contact to dangerous substances.
When wearing nitrile gloves, it's necessary to opt for the correct fit. A tight fit prevents contamination through the sides of the glove.
Always to check your gloves before use for any puncture. Faulty gloves offer insufficient protection and should be discarded.
Comply with proper wearing and removing procedures. Avoid touching the inner surface of the glove, which comes into engagement with your fingers.
After finishing your tasks, remove your gloves properly in a designated receptacle.
